About this property
Backyard Patio! Philly Stay Near Lincoln Financial
Plan your next Philly getaway for a stay at this Lansdowne vacation rental, so you can enjoy the beauty of the suburbs while having easy access to downtown and the summer's soccer matches. This home features authentic decor, hardwood floors, a rustic brick mantel, and a lush backyard complete with a charcoal grill. After strolling through the University of Pennsylvania’s grounds, return for an evening of fun and games in the living room as dinner sizzles on the gas range in the kitchen.
